A fast race tire with Double Defense technology for incredible puncture resistance. The first defense is the HD ceramic belt which is very tough and contains ceramic particles which actually help dull sharp objects. The second defense is 'Snake Skin,' which improves puncture protection in the shoulders and sidewalls. Triple Nano Compound features low rolling resistance in the center and improved grip in the shoulders. 115 PSI Max. All Black. 700c x 23mm (23-622 ISO) or 700c x 25mm (25-622 ISO). 252 grams.

Tire Type: Clincher-Folding 

Applications: Road Racing 

Made in: Indonesia 

700c x 23mm

ISO (ETRTO) Size: 23-622 mm

Max Pressure: 145 PSI

Weight: 228 grams

700c x 25mm

ISO (ETRTO) Size: 25-622 mm

Max Pressure: 115 PSI

Weight: 252 grams

Best tire I've ridden

Not as plush or as light as a Vittoria Open Corsa, but hands down better than any of the Contis and Hutchinsons I've ridden. Very comfortable for all day rides. Great and confidence inspiring when screaming down mountain passes at 50 mph and barreling into switchback corners with plenty of grip...works well in the wet though there is no tread so I tend to ride much more conservatively.

I originally bought these because I had tried everything else and nothing held up to the roads I train on lots of gravel, rough roads, goat heads, etc. Had flats all the time until these...Haven't had a flat on them after close to 1,500 miles though the tread belt show ample signs of cuts and scrapes, the protective belt is doing its job and well. They wear very well, especially if you rotate them...I've got plenty of tire left.

If I rode on perfect roads with no glass or gravel, I would ride the Open Corsas. But in the real world I can't imagine of and haven't ridden a better tire than these.
